AI Transparency Report

Midwest Medical Center demonstrates consistent financial growth over the past decade, with revenue increasing from $20.8 million in 2014 to $37.8 million in 2023. The organization has maintained a positive net income in recent years, indicating sound financial management. For example, in 2023, revenue was $37,891,105 against expenses of $36,306,633, resulting in a surplus. This trend suggests a stable operational environment. The organization's asset base has also grown significantly, from $45.5 million in 2014 to $49.6 million in 2023, while liabilities have shown some fluctuation but generally remained manageable relative to assets. The consistent reporting of 0% officer compensation across all available filings is a notable aspect of its financial transparency and efficiency, suggesting that executive remuneration is not a significant drain on resources. This practice contributes positively to its overall financial health and public trust. While specific program spending ratios are not detailed in the provided summary, the consistent operational surpluses and lack of reported officer compensation imply a focus on mission-related activities. The growth in revenue and assets, coupled with controlled expenses, indicates a financially healthy organization capable of sustaining its operations and potentially expanding its services to the community.
